For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 75 students in Litchfield School District. This district's average pre testing ranking is 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public pre schools in Nebraska.
Public Preschool in Litchfield School District have an average math proficiency score of 24% (versus the Nebraska public pre school average of 49%), and reading proficiency score of 34% (versus the 50%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 4%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Nebraska public preschool average of 38%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$24,790 is higher than the state median of $15,464. The school district revenue/student has declined by 5%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$25,252 is higher than the state median of $16,776. The school district spending/student has declined by 5% over four school years.
